How they compare

Palau currently reports 101.1% against 95.5% in UNICEF: East Asia and the Pacific Programme Countries, a difference of 5.6%.

That makes Palau's figure about 1.1 times UNICEF: East Asia and the Pacific Programme Countries's.

The two have swapped places 2 times across 14 shared years of data; in 1999 it was Palau ahead.

Palau ranks 71st and UNICEF: East Asia and the Pacific Programme Countries ranks 74th of 211 countries.

Palau has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Palau UNICEF: East Asia and the Pacific Programme Countries Difference Ahead
1990s 109.7% 83.6% 26.1% Palau
2000s 103.5% 85.1% 18.4% Palau
2010s 110.8% 94.3% 16.5% Palau
2020s 105.8% 95.1% 10.7% Palau

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
